This poster state:

SCHEDULE ‘ME-TIME’: The demands of life can leave us feeling extremely guilty for stealing a little time to ourselves, yet taking time to yourself is so important as it allows us to unwind, recharge and bring stress levels down.

POSITIVE ATTITUDE: Research has shown that a positive attitude is linked with happiness, emotional balance and stronger immune systems. It can provide families and workplaces with a culture that is supportive, productive and motivating.

SET YOURSELF GOALS: Breaking down aspirations into manageable steps provides direction, focus, and motivation. Realistic goals increase success chances and as you achieve each milestone they will build confidence and self-image.

DAILY EXERCISE: Physical activity has huge potential to enhance mental well-being. Even 10 minutes of brisk walking helps our mental alertness, energy, self-esteem, memory, stress and anxiety

REWARDS: Rewarding yourself is important for two reasons. Firstly it helps you feel good about what you’ve achieved and secondly it motivates us to work towards the next goal knowing that at the end, we will recieve another reward.

SUPPORT NETWORKS: People want to help, but they can’t help if they don’t know you’re suffering or struggling. Asking for help directly removes uncertainties, enables kindness and creates emotional closeness due to working together toward a goal.

RELAXATION: Research has shown that relaxation such as meditation, yoga or deep breathing can reduce stress and muscle tension, improve brain function and memory, boost the immuse system and help alleviate depression and anxiety.

FOOD AND DRINK: Don’t allow yourself to be consumed with hard dieting. Dieters regularly report self-blame “i messed up my diet again”, irritability, anxiety and depression. Instead focus on healthier eating choices, but do not limit yourself everyday.

CONNECT WITH OTHER PEOPLE. GOOD RELATIONSHIPS ARE IMPORTANT FOR YOUR MENTAL WELLBEING.
